
    n                     j   d Z ddlmZ ddlmZ ddlmZ ddlmZ	  e	j                         ZddlmZ ddlmZ ddlmZ dd	lmZ dd
lmZ ddlmZ ddlmZ  ej8                  ddddej:                  dej<                  ej<                  ej<                  ej<                  ej<                  ej<                  ej<                  g      ZdZ ej@                  di ddddddddddddddd d!d"d#d$d#d%d#d&d#d'd(d)d#d*d#d+ed,ej:                  Z! ejD                  di dd-dd.d/d#d+ed&d#d,ej:                  d0 ej@                  di dddd1dddddd2dd2ddd d!d"d3jG                  d4      d$d#d%d#d&d#d'd!d)d#d*d#d+ed,ej:                   ej@                  di dd5dd6dddd7ddddddd d!d"d#d$d#d%d#d&d#d'd!d)d#d*d#d+ed,ej:                   ej@                  di dd8dd9dd7dd:dd;dd<ddd d!d"d!d$d#d%d#d&d#d'd!d)d#d*d#d+ed,ej:                   ej@                  di dd=dd>dd:dd?ddddddd d!d"d#d$d#d%d#d&d#d'd!d)d#d*d#d+ed,ej:                   ej@                  di dd@ddAdd?ddBddddddd d!d"d#d$d#d%d#d&d#d'd!d)d#d*d#d+ed,ej:                  gdCg dDg dEg d*d#dFd!dGddHg dI ejH                  dJdKdd#ej:                  g L      gdMdNdOdPZ% ejD                  di ddQddRd/d#d+ed&d#d,ej:                  d0 ej@                  di ddddSdddddd2dd2ddd d!d"d3jG                  d4      d$d#d%d#d&d#d'd!d)d#d*d#d+ed,ej:                  gdCg dDg dEg d*d#dFd!dGddHg dIg dMdTdOdUZ& ejD                  di ddVddWd/d#d+ed&d#d,ej:                  d0 ej@                  di ddddXdddd?dd2dd2ddd d!d"d3jG                  d4      d$d#d%d#d&d#d'd!d)d#d*d#d+ed,ej:                   ej@                  di ddYddZdddddd2dd2ddd d!d"d3jG                  d4      d$d#d%d#d&d#d'd!d)d#d*d#d+ed,ej:                   ej@                  di dd[dd\dd7dd7ddBddddd d!d"dd$d#d%d#d&d#d'd!d)d#d*d#d+ed,ej:                   ej@                  di dd]dd^dd:dd:dd2dd2ddd d!d"d3jG                  d4      d$d#d%d#d&d#d'd!d)d#d*d#d+ed,ej:                  gdCg dDg dEg d*d#dFd!dGddHg dIg dMd_dOd`Z' ejD                  di ddaddbd/d#d+ed&d#d,ej:                  d0 ej@                  di ddcddddddddddddd:d d!d"g d$d#d%d#d&d#d'd!d)d#d*d#d+ed,ej:                   ej@                  di ddeddfdddd7dd2dd2ddd d!d"d3jG                  d4      d$d#d%d#d&d#d'd!d)d#d*d#d+ed,ej:                  gdCg dDg dEg d*d#dFd!dGddHg dIg dMdgdOdhZ( ejD                  di ddiddjd/d#d+ed&d#d,ej:                  d0 ej@                  di ddddkdddddd2dd2ddd d!d"d3jG                  d4      d$d#d%d#d&d#d'd!d)d#d*d#d+ed,ej:                  gdCg dDg dEg d*d#dFd!dGddHg dIg dMdldOdmZ) ejD                  di ddnddod/d#d+ed&d#d,ej:                  d0 ej@                  di ddddpdddddd2dd2ddd d!d"d3jG                  d4      d$d#d%d#d&d#d'd!d)d#d*d#d+ed,ej:                  gdCg dDg dEg d*d#dFd!dGddHg dIg dMdqdOdrZ* ejD                  di ddsddtd/d#d+ed&d#d,ej:                  d0 ej@                  di ddddudddddd2dd2ddd d!d"d3jG                  d4      d$d#d%d#d&d#d'd!d)d#d*d#d+ed,ej:                   ej@                  di ddvddwdddd7ddddddd d!d"d#d$d#d%d#d&d#d'd!d)d#d*d#d+ed,ej:                  gdCg dDg dEg d*d#dFd!dGddHg dIg dMdxdOdyZ+ ejD                  di ddzdd{d/d#d+ed&d#d,ej:                  d0 ej@                  di dd|dd}dddddd2dd2ddd d!d"d3jG                  d4      d$d#d%d#d&d#d'd!d)d#d*d#d+ed,ej:                   ej@                  di dd~dddddd7dd2dd2ddd d!d"d3jG                  d4      d$d#d%d#d&d#d'd!d)d#d*d#d+ed,ej:                  gdCg dDg dEg d*d#dFd!dGddHg dIg dMddOdZ,ejZ                  e%j\                  d5   _/        ej`                  e%j\                  d=   _/        ejZ                  e%j\                  d@   _/        e%jb                  dJ   jd                  jg                  e%j\                  d=          e%jb                  dJ   e%j\                  d=   _4        e%jb                  dJ   jd                  jg                  e%j\                  d@          e%jb                  dJ   e%j\                  d@   _4        e%e(j\                  dc   _/        ejj                  e+j\                  dv   _/        e%ejl                  d-<   e&ejl                  dQ<   e'ejl                  dV<   e(ejl                  da<   e)ejl                  di<   e*ejl                  dn<   e+ejl                  ds<   e,ejl                  dz<   e!ejn                  d<   ejq                  e        ejr                  d-ejt                  fe%dd      Z;ejy                  e;        ejr                  dQejt                  fe&dd      Z=ejy                  e=        ejr                  dVejt                  fe'dd      Z>ejy                  e>        ejr                  daejt                  fe(dd      Z?ejy                  e?        ejr                  diejt                  fe)dd      Z@ejy                  e@        ejr                  dnejt                  fe*dd      ZAejy                  eA        ejr                  dsejt                  fe+dd      ZBejy                  eB        ejr                  dzejt                  fe,dd      ZCejy                  eC       e,e!_/        ej                  j                  e!       d#e_F         ej                  ddeddej:                  dd ej                  dddd#e'e(dej:                         ej                  dddd#e&e%dej:                         ej                  ddd7d#e*ej                  dej:                         ej                  ddd:d#e)ej                  dej:                         ej                  ddd?d#e+e%d#ej:                        g	      ZJej                  eJ       eJej                  d<   y#)zGenerated protocol buffer code.    )
descriptor)message)
reflection)symbol_database)annotations_pb2)
client_pb2)any_pb2)duration_pb2)	empty_pb2)
status_pb2)descriptor_pb2z#google/longrunning/operations.protozgoogle.longrunningproto3s   
com.google.longrunningBOperationsProtoPZ=google.golang.org/genproto/googleapis/longrunning;longrunningGoogle.LongRunningGoogle\LongRunnings#  
#google/longrunning/operations.protogoogle.longrunninggoogle/api/annotations.protogoogle/api/client.protogoogle/protobuf/any.protogoogle/protobuf/duration.protogoogle/protobuf/empty.protogoogle/rpc/status.proto google/protobuf/descriptor.proto"
	Operation
name (	&
metadata (2.google.protobuf.Any
done (#
error (2.google.rpc.StatusH (
response (2.google.protobuf.AnyH B
result"#
GetOperationRequest
name (	"\
ListOperationsRequest
name (	
filter (	
	page_size (

page_token (	"d
ListOperationsResponse1

operations (2.google.longrunning.Operation
next_page_token (	"&
CancelOperationRequest
name (	"&
DeleteOperationRequest
name (	"P
WaitOperationRequest
name (	*
timeout (2.google.protobuf.Duration"=
OperationInfo
response_type (	
metadata_type (	2

Operations
ListOperations).google.longrunning.ListOperationsRequest*.google.longrunning.ListOperationsResponse"+/v1/{name=operations}Aname,filter
GetOperation'.google.longrunning.GetOperationRequest.google.longrunning.Operation"'/v1/{name=operations/**}Aname~
DeleteOperation*.google.longrunning.DeleteOperationRequest.google.protobuf.Empty"'*/v1/{name=operations/**}Aname
CancelOperation*.google.longrunning.CancelOperationRequest.google.protobuf.Empty"1$"/v1/{name=operations/**}:cancel:*AnameZ
WaitOperation(.google.longrunning.WaitOperationRequest.google.longrunning.Operation" Alongrunning.googleapis.com:Z
operation_info.google.protobuf.MethodOptions (2!.google.longrunning.OperationInfoB
com.google.longrunningBOperationsProtoPZ=google.golang.org/genproto/googleapis/longrunning;longrunningGoogle.LongRunningGoogle\LongRunningbproto3)namepackagesyntaxserialized_options
create_keyserialized_pbdependenciesi  r   operation_info	full_namez!google.longrunning.operation_infoindexnumbertype   cpp_type
   label   has_default_valueFdefault_valueNmessage_type	enum_typecontaining_typeis_extensionTextension_scoper   filer   	Operationzgoogle.longrunning.Operationfilenamefieldsz!google.longrunning.Operation.name	       zutf-8metadataz%google.longrunning.Operation.metadata   donez!google.longrunning.Operation.done         errorz"google.longrunning.Operation.error   responsez%google.longrunning.Operation.response   
extensionsnested_types
enum_typesis_extendabler   extension_rangesoneofsresultz#google.longrunning.Operation.result)r   r   r   r$   r   r*   serialized_starti  serialized_endi  GetOperationRequestz&google.longrunning.GetOperationRequestz+google.longrunning.GetOperationRequest.namei  i  ListOperationsRequestz(google.longrunning.ListOperationsRequestz-google.longrunning.ListOperationsRequest.namefilterz/google.longrunning.ListOperationsRequest.filter	page_sizez2google.longrunning.ListOperationsRequest.page_size
page_tokenz3google.longrunning.ListOperationsRequest.page_tokeni  i1  ListOperationsResponsez)google.longrunning.ListOperationsResponse
operationsz4google.longrunning.ListOperationsResponse.operationsnext_page_tokenz9google.longrunning.ListOperationsResponse.next_page_tokeni3  i  CancelOperationRequestz)google.longrunning.CancelOperationRequestz.google.longrunning.CancelOperationRequest.namei  i  DeleteOperationRequestz)google.longrunning.DeleteOperationRequestz.google.longrunning.DeleteOperationRequest.namei  i  WaitOperationRequestz'google.longrunning.WaitOperationRequestz,google.longrunning.WaitOperationRequest.nametimeoutz/google.longrunning.WaitOperationRequest.timeouti  i9  OperationInfoz google.longrunning.OperationInforesponse_typez.google.longrunning.OperationInfo.response_typemetadata_typez.google.longrunning.OperationInfo.metadata_typei;  ix  z!google.longrunning.operations_pb2)
DESCRIPTOR
__module__
Operationszgoogle.longrunning.Operationss   Alongrunning.googleapis.comi{  i%  ListOperationsz,google.longrunning.Operations.ListOperationss+   /v1/{name=operations}Aname,filter)r   r   r   containing_service
input_typeoutput_typer   r   GetOperationz*google.longrunning.Operations.GetOperations'   /v1/{name=operations/**}AnameDeleteOperationz-google.longrunning.Operations.DeleteOperations'   */v1/{name=operations/**}AnameCancelOperationz-google.longrunning.Operations.CancelOperations1   $"/v1/{name=operations/**}:cancel:*AnameWaitOperationz+google.longrunning.Operations.WaitOperation)	r   r   r'   r   r   r   r>   r?   methods )M__doc__cloudsdk.google.protobufr   _descriptorr   _messager   _reflectionr   _symbol_databaseDefault_sym_db
google.apir   #google_dot_api_dot_annotations__pb2r   google_dot_api_dot_client__pb2r	    google_dot_protobuf_dot_any__pb2r
   %google_dot_protobuf_dot_duration__pb2r   "google_dot_protobuf_dot_empty__pb2
google.rpcr   google_dot_rpc_dot_status__pb2r   'google_dot_protobuf_dot_descriptor__pb2FileDescriptor_internal_create_keyrO   OPERATION_INFO_FIELD_NUMBERFieldDescriptorr   
DescriptordecodeOneofDescriptor
_OPERATION_GETOPERATIONREQUEST_LISTOPERATIONSREQUEST_LISTOPERATIONSRESPONSE_CANCELOPERATIONREQUEST_DELETEOPERATIONREQUEST_WAITOPERATIONREQUEST_OPERATIONINFO_ANYfields_by_namer"   _STATUSoneofs_by_namer*   appendcontaining_oneof	_DURATIONmessage_types_by_nameextensions_by_nameRegisterFileDescriptorGeneratedProtocolMessageTypeMessager(   RegisterMessager@   rA   rE   rH   rI   rJ   rL   MethodOptionsRegisterExtension_optionsServiceDescriptorMethodDescriptor_EMPTY_OPERATIONSRegisterServiceDescriptorservices_by_namer[   r,   :lib/third_party/google/longrunning/operations_proto_pb2.py<module>r      sV  & & > 8 > H #

"
"
$ N C P Z T C ^ ([''	.  X// |)+66&11(33-88*55&11/::
& # ,,, 	1  	
 
            
!" //#* $[## {	{,{ { 
	{
 { //{ 	$## 	
	
9	
 	
 		

 	
 	
 	
 $	
 **W-	
 	
 	
 !	
 	
 !	
  $	
  !	
" #77#	
& 	$## 	
	
=	
 	
 		

 	
 	
 	
 $	
 	
 	
 	
 !	
 	
 !	
  $	
  !	
" #77#	
& 	$## 	
	
9	
 	
 		

 	
 	
 	
 $	
  	
 	
 	
 !	
 	
 !	
  $	
  !	
" #77#	
& 	$## 	
	
:	
 	
 		

 	
 	
 	
 $	
 	
 	
 	
 !	
 	
 !	
  $	
  !	
" #77#	
& 	$## 	
	
=	
 	
 		

 	
 	
 	
 $	
 	
 	
 	
 !	
 	
 !	
  $	
  !	
" #77#	
[`{P Q{R S{T U{V W{X Y{Z [{\ ]{` 	$##; "77	
	_{r s{t u{
| .{-- &	&6& & 
	&
 & //& 	$## 	
	
C	
 	
 		

 	
 	
 	
 $	
 **W-	
 	
 	
 !	
 	
 !	
  $	
  !	
" #77#	
&8 9&: ;&< =&> ?&@ A&B C&D E&F G&H I&J K& R 0// _	 _8_ _ 
	_
 _ //_ 	$## 	
	
E	
 	
 		

 	
 	
 	
 $	
 **W-	
 	
 	
 !	
 	
 !	
  $	
  !	
" #77#	
& 	$## 	
	
G	
 	
 		

 	
 	
 	
 $	
 **W-	
 	
 	
 !	
 	
 !	
  $	
  !	
" #77#	
& 	$## 	
	
J	
 	
 		

 	
 	
 	
 $	
 	
 	
 	
 !	
 	
 !	
  $	
  !	
" #77#	
& 	$## 	
	
K	
 	
 		

 	
 	
 	
 $	
 **W-	
 	
 	
 !	
 	
 !	
  $	
  !	
" #77#	
uM_j k_l m_n o_p q_r s_t u_v w_x y_z {_| }_ D 1+00 9	!999 9 
	9
 9 //9 	$## 	
	
L	
 	
 		

 	
 	
 	
 $	
 	
 	
 	
 !	
 	
 !	
  $	
  !	
" #77#	
& 	$## 	
"	
Q	
 	
 		

 	
 	
 	
 $	
 **W-	
 	
 	
 !	
 	
 !	
  $	
  !	
" #77#	
)'9^ _9` a9b c9d e9f g9h i9j k9l m9n o9p q9 x 1+00 &	!&9& & 
	&
 & //& 	$## 	
	
F	
 	
 		

 	
 	
 	
 $	
 **W-	
 	
 	
 !	
 	
 !	
  $	
  !	
" #77#	
&8 9&: ;&< =&> ?&@ A&B C&D E&F G&H I&J K& R 1+00 &	!&9& & 
	&
 & //& 	$## 	
	
F	
 	
 		

 	
 	
 	
 $	
 **W-	
 	
 	
 !	
 	
 !	
  $	
  !	
" #77#	
&8 9&: ;&< =&> ?&@ A&B C&D E&F G&H I&J K& R /.. 9	979 9 
	9
 9 //9 	$## 	
	
D	
 	
 		

 	
 	
 	
 $	
 **W-	
 	
 	
 !	
 	
 !	
  $	
  !	
" #77#	
& 	$## 	
	
G	
 	
 		

 	
 	
 	
 $	
 	
 	
 	
 !	
 	
 !	
  $	
  !	
" #77#	
)'9^ _9` a9b c9d e9f g9h i9j k9l m9n o9p q9 x ('' 9	909 9 
	9
 9 //9 	$## 	
 	
F	
 	
 		

 	
 	
 	
 $	
 **W-	
 	
 	
 !	
 	
 !	
  $	
  !	
" #77#	
& 	$## 	
 	
F	
 	
 		

 	
 	
 	
 $	
 **W-	
 	
 	
 !	
 	
 !	
  $	
  !	
" #77#	
)'9^ _9` a9b c9d e9f g9h i9j k9l m9n o9p q9z 266   2P2X2X
  ' " / 266    
  ( # * * 1 1*2K2KG2T U6@6O6O7
  ' " 3   ( # * * 1 1*2K2KJ2W X9C9R9R:
  * % 6 EO  & &| 4 A 7@@  $ $0:
     -:N
    !6 7<R
    !8 9=T
    !9 :=T
    !9 :=T
    !9 :;P
    !7 84B
     12@
  . /   z *4K44 9	   	 ">k>>*9    + ,@@@,9    - .AAA-9    . /AAA-9    . /AAA-9    . /?{??+9    , -888$9    &,  ' 5 5 G G W
 +k++	-	
=//$$$!D#-/k"77		
 	%$$B#+"g"77		
 	%$$"E#.:AAd"77		
 	%$$"E#.:AAn"77		
 	%$$ C#,"#"77		
S3=|  ! !+ .,7
  L )r,   